alvespimycin hydrochloride
The hydrochloride salt of alvespimycin, an analogue of the antineoplastic benzoquinone antibiotic geldanamycin. Alvespimycin binds to HSP90, a chaperone protein that aids in the assembly, maturation and folding of proteins. Subsequently, the function of Hsp90 is inhibited, leading to the degradation and depletion of its client proteins such as kinases and transcription factors involved with cell cycle regulation and signal transduction. Abbreviation:17-DMAG HCL
Code name:KOS-1022
Chemical structure names:
  • 17-dimethylaminoethylamino-17-demethoxygeldanamycin
  • geldanamycin,17-demethoxy-17-[[2-(dimethylamino)ethyl]amino]-,monohydrochloride
  • hydrochloride of (4E,6Z,8S,9S,10E,12S,13R,14S,16R)-19-[[2-(dimethylamino)ethyl]amino]-13-hydroxy-8,14-dimethoxy-4,10,12,16-tetramethyl-3,20,22-trioxo-2-azabicyclo[16.3.1]docosa-1(21),4,6,10,18-penten-9-yl carbamate
